Dragon Ball 5 Characters Piccolo Would Love To TeamUp With (& 5 He Never Would)
Piccolo tends to be up for a team-up if the situation calls for it, but Dragon Ball's Namekian is not willing to join forces with just any character.

Shonen is one of the most popular genres of anime and there is never going to be a shortage of content in the area. Every year there are new and impressive anime that join the ranks of older classics, but Dragon Ball is one series that feels timeless in many respects. It will always be popular and relevant.
Many of the characters in the series have gone through substantial development, but Piccolo is one of the better and more extreme examples. Piccolo is one of several characters who’s been able to successfully shift from villain to hero, but he still has selective standards of who he’ll fight with and who qualifies as a partner.
10 Would Love To: Android 17

Dragon Ball is a series that provides ample opportunities for redemption and if it wasn’t for such chances to turn a new leaf then Piccolo would have been one of Dragon Ball Z’s earliest casualties. Android 17 temporarily disappears, but he gets to be the unexpected MVP from Universe 7 during Dragon Ball Super’s Tournament of Power.
One of the first big fights during the Android Saga is between 17 and Piccolo. With how much growth both of these characters have done, it would be extremely satisfying to see them form their own team and pool their skills together.
9 Would Never: Cell

Cell is a major Dragon Ball villain who shouldn’t be underestimated, but he hasn’t gone on to form the same intimidating legacy that Frieza has over time. Despite this, Cell is still an individual who Piccolo would never allow to be a partner.
Cell personally caused Piccolo a lot of physical pain. Cell's ability to absorb people would also leave Piccolo constantly vulnerable, even if they are supposed to be on the same team. He’d just never be able to fully trust him.
8 Would Love To: Buu

Buu is another Dragon Ball villain that’s managed to turn into one of the good guys, or rather all of the good within the strange entity became channeled into its own character. Dragon Ball Super has unfortunately wasted Buu as a character, but that doesn’t hide the tremendous potential that lies in the character.
In fact, the malleable ability of both Piccolo and Buu would make them a very unusual but formidable team that would definitely be able to withstand and attack. They would be sure to add an element of surprise into a fight.
7 Would Never: Dabura

Dragon Ball’s “Buu Saga” brings with it Babidi and all sorts of magical evil Majin threats. Buu gets the most attention, but Dabura is a Demon King in his own right and shouldn’t be overlooked. Dabura’s impact is small in the anime, but he makes a considerable impression on both Piccolo and Krillin, who he turns to stone with his spit.
Not only is Dabura pure evil and beyond trusting, but this unique ability and its history with Piccolo is also enough to prevent the two from working together. Funnily enough, Dabura and Demon King Piccolo would probably get along great.
6 Would Love To: Goten

One of the strongest relationships to form within Dragon Ball is the unlikely bond between Gohan and Piccolo. For many different reasons, this friendship holds significance, but Piccolo even becomes more of a father to Gohan than his actual dad.
It’d be nice to see Piccolo apply the same treatment to Goten and help him become the next great warrior. Goten certainly finds a kinship with Trunks, but the right motivation from Piccolo could turn them into a very powerful alliance that could possibly even surpass what the Namekian had with Gohan.
5 Would Never: Lord Slug

Dragon Ball Z has plenty of movies, but there’s still debate on whether they should be considered canon to the series. The fourth movie, Lord Slug, isn’t anything special, but it does bring with it the advent of an evil Namekian for its villain.
Lord Slug gets pretty far for a Namekian, but it’s likely this character would only remind Piccolo of the evil members of his race who have squandered their opportunities. The reformation of Lord Slug could make for interesting material, but the character has never shown any interest in such things.
4 Would Love To: Whis

Ever since Beerus and Whis have entered Dragon Ball, they’ve been characters that tend to stay by the sidelines and observe, except for extreme situations. Beerus has a very mocking attitude about Earth and its inhabitants, but Whis actually trains characters to unlock new heights of power.
As Piccolo is one of the best fighters in the right context, it’d be exciting to see these two masters pool their skills together and deliver a team that’s all skill with no room for goofing off.
3 Would Never: Moro

Dragon Ball Super’s anime has ended for the time being, but the manga has explored new material, including a powerful villain called Moro. Moro proves to be a match for everyone involved, but his planet consuming and energy-absorbing ways have him decimate the New Planet Namek and the remaining members of the race.
Nobody is eager to work with Moro, but Piccolo has even more of a reason to resent the magical villain due to what he has done to Piccolo’s race.
2 Would Love To: Vegeta

Piccolo’s bond with Vegeta has certainly come a long way and much like with Goku, these two didn’t initially see eye to eye. Vegeta did considerable harm to innocent Namekians back on Piccolo’s planet, but these are sins that Vegeta has carried with him and tried to redeem himself over.
Piccolo has been able to acknowledge the growth that Vegeta has done. It would be such a great turn of events if they could officially work as a team and firmly show that they’re stronger together than apart.
1 Would Never: Frieza

Piccolo and his allies have several reasons to hold grudges against any of the villains that show up in Dragon Ball Z, but Piccolo shares an intrinsic hatred towards Frieza because he destroyed his home planet.
Namek was restored over time, but this was still a devastating act that managed to make Piccolo feel truly alone in a way that no other villain has been able to accomplish. Other villains may be physically stronger, but this speaks to how Frieza’s warring ways can cause so much harm.
